Responsibilities

Tasks

  • Bathe, diaper, and feed infants and toddlers.
  • Develop and implement child-care programs that support and promote the physical, cognitive, emotional, and social development of children.
  • Synthesize the overall situation of the children and communicate the information to the parents.
  • Lead activities by telling or reading stories, teaching songs, and taking children to local points of interest.
  • Guide and assist children in the development of proper eating, dressing, and toilet habits.
  • Observe children for signs of potential learning or behavioural problems and prepare reports for parents, guardians, or supervisors.
  • Attend staff meetings to discuss the progress and problems of children.
  • Establish and maintain collaborative relationships with co-workers and community service providers working with children.
  • Plan and maintain an environment that protects the health, security, and well-being of children.
  • Supervise and co-ordinate activities of other early childhood educators and early childhood educator assistants.
